Creamy Shrimp and Corn Stew in Shells
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 25 Minutes
Cook Time: 20 Minutes
Ready In: 45 Minutes
Servings: 6
Tender and flaky Pepperidge Farm® Puff Pastry Shells are filled with a heavenly mixture of shrimp, shallots and corn bathed in a creamy golden sauce featuring Swanson® Chicken Stock, heavy cream, lemon juice and hot pepper sauce.
Ingredients:
1 (10 ounce) package pepperidge farm® puff pastry shells
4 tablespoons butter
1/3 cup minced shallot
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up swanson® chicken stock
12 ounces fresh or thawed frozen small shrimp, peeled and deveined
2 cups frozen whole kernel corn, thawed
1/2 cup heavy cream
1 1/2 tablespoons lemon juice
dash hot pepper sauce
chopped fresh cilantro leaves or parsley
Directions:
1. Bake, cool and remove the 'tops' of the pastry shells according to the package directions.
2. Heat the butter in a 10-inch skillet over medium heat. Add the shallots and cook for 3 minutes. Add the flour and cook and stir for 2 minutes. Gradually stir the stock into the skillet and heat to a boil, stirring constantly.
3. Add the shrimp and corn to the skillet. Reduce the heat to low. Stir in the cream, lemon juice and hot pepper sauce and cook until the shrimp are cooked through. Season to taste. Spoon the shrimp mixture into the pastry shells. Sprinkle with the cilantro.
